site stats

Tailq_remove

Web本文整理汇总了c++中tailq_last函数的典型用法代码示例。如果您正苦于以下问题:c++ tailq_last函数的具体用法?c++ tailq_last怎么用?c++ tailq_last使用的例子?那么恭喜您, 这里精选的函数代码示例或许可以为您提供帮助。 WebThe macro TAILQ_INSERT_HEAD inserts the new element elm at the head of the tail queue. The macro TAILQ_INSERT_TAIL inserts the new element elm at the end of the tail queue. …

c语言尾队列tailq使用示例分享 / 张生荣

WebThe macro TAILQ_REMOVE() removes the element elm from the tail queue. The macro TAILQ_REPLACE () replaces the element elm with the new one specified in the tail queue. … Web19 Jun 2024 · 如果我们想要删除队列的任意一个元素,对 FAKE_TAILQ ,我们需要特殊处理该元素是第一个元素的情况 (第一个元素的 tqe_prev 指针为空),而 TAILQ 就没有这个烦恼! TAILQ 队列的遍历性能 Linux 中的 list 只将 struct list_head 作为用户元素的挂接点,因此在正向遍历链表时,需要使用 container_of 这类接口才能获取用户的数据,而 TAILQ 由于 … rick rolls with different links https://stork-net.com

TAILQ链表队列详解_tailq_empty_caojinhuajy的博客 …

Web* Redistribution and use in source and binary forms, with or without. * modification, are permitted provided that the following conditions @@ -37,13 +37,14 @@ WebTAILQ_REMOVE () 는 항목 elm 을 큐에서 제거한다. 기타 TAILQ_CONCAT () 은 head2 가 가리키는 큐를 head1 이 가리키는 큐 끝에 이어 붙이고 head2 에서 모든 항목을 제거한다. RETURN VALUE TAILQ_EMPTY () 는 큐가 비어 있으면 0 아닌 값을 반환하고, 큐에 한 항목이라도 있으면 0을 반환한다. TAILQ_FIRST (), TAILQ_LAST (), TAILQ_PREV (), … Web6 Nov 2024 · The TAILQ_HEAD is used to define a structure that will act as the container for your link list elements. You provide it with a structure name, and the name of the type that … rickroll short version

TAILQ_INSERT_TAIL(3) — manpages-ja-dev - Debian

Category:TAILQ_REMOVE(3) — Arch manual pages

Tags:Tailq_remove

Tailq_remove

andersk Git - openssh.git/blobdiff - packet.c

Web3 Jun 2024 · 本篇主要介绍dpdk中无锁环形队列的实现原理,比如在单进程多线程框架中,有个主线程把接收到的请求均匀的分发到多个工作线程,要高效的,尽量减少同步互斥,阻塞的问题;这一类的问题也有成熟高效的实现方案如muduo库中的代码;这里dpdk中的实现 … Web27 May 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ior.

Tailq_remove

Did you know?

WebTAILQ_REMOVE - man pages section 3: Extended Library Functions, Volume 1 oracle home man pages section 3: Extended Library Functions, Volume 1 Documentation Home » … WebTAILQ_PREV(TYPE *elm, HEADNAME, TAILQ_ENTRY NAME); TAILQ_REMOVE(TAILQ_HEAD *head, TYPE *elm, TAILQ_ENTRY NAME); TAILQ_SWAP(TAILQ_HEAD *head1, …

Web[dpdk-dev] [PATCH v8 2/9] interrupts: remove direct access to interrupt handle David Marchand Mon, 25 Oct 2024 07:28:03 -0700 From: Harman Kalra Making changes to the interrupt framework to use interrupt handle APIs to get/set any field. Web63. * A tail queue is headed by a pair of pointers, one to the head of the. 64. * list and the other to the tail of the list. The elements are doubly. 65. * linked so that an arbitrary element can be removed without a need to. 66. * traverse the list.

http://andersk.mit.edu/gitweb/openssh.git/blobdiff/1e3b8b0749ec6793df5d8a9aca41ad4cae79bd4a..49525395fb3483a4692a9d2e4a40c413933ff72b:/packet.c WebFrom: Marcin Baran Remove code for old ABI versions ahead of ABI version bump.

Web宏STAILQ_REMOVE_HEAD删除尾部队列开头的元素。 为了获得最佳效率,从尾部队列的开头移除的元素应显式使用此宏,而不是一般的Fa STAILQ_REMOVE宏。 宏STAILQ_REMOVE从尾部队列中删除元素Fa elm。 Singly-linked tail queue example STAILQ_HEAD (stailhead, entry) head = STAILQ_HEAD_INITIALIZER (head); struct stailhead *headp; /* Singly-linked …

WebThe macro STAILQ_REMOVE_HEAD removes the element at the head of the tail queue. For optimum efficiency, elements being removed from the head of the tail queue should use this macro explicitly rather than the generic Fa STAILQ_REMOVE macro. The macro STAILQ_REMOVE removes the element Fa elm from the tail queue. Singly-linked tail queue … red sport rsw33WebDPDK-dev Archive on lore.kernel.org help / color / mirror / Atom feed * [dpdk-dev] [PATCH 1/3] regex/mlx5: fix memory region unregistration @ 2024-06-28 19:23 Michael Baum 2024-06-28 19:23 ` [dpdk-dev] [PATCH 2/3] regex/mlx5: fix leak in PCI remove function Michael Baum ` (3 more replies) 0 siblings, 4 replies; 19+ messages in thread From: Michael Baum … rickroll spectrogramWebThe macro TAILQ_REMOVE() removes the element elm from the tail queue. The macro TAILQ_EMPTY() return true if the tail queue head has no elements. The macro … red sports crop topWeb3 Jan 2012 · Timer framework in C. I am trying to create a very simple timer framework which allows you to setup event handling based on a timeout. Currently, the self contained example will create timers up to the maximum (currently defined as 10) with random timeout values from up to 20 seconds. Each timer will eventually expire and the associated call ... red sports car clip artWebLimon: A Persistent Key-Value Engine for Fast NVMe Storage - Limon/io_load.c at master · Beyer-Yan/Limon red sport bucket seatsWeb10 Jan 2024 · TAILQ_REMOVE 从队列中移除元素 为了更好理解,通过直接用以上宏创建一个链表队列来对上述宏进行讲解。 (1)为了实现一个链表队列,首先我们得定义一个结 … red sports backpackWebマクロ定義において type はユーザー定義構造体の名前であり、 list_entry, tailq_entry, circleq_entry の何れか型のフィールドと 指定された name を含まなければならない。 引き数 headname はユーザー定義構造体の名前であり、 マクロ list_head, tailq_head, circleq_head を用いて宣言されなければならない。 rick roll that doesn\u0027t look like a rick roll